Responsibilities

  • Pick up and reconciliation of all discharged encounters throughout Hospital units pursuant to assigned schedule
  • Demonstrates competency in the medical record analysis process for IP, ED, LTC, OP and SDS encounters and assists with all patient types as needed and directed by management including chart scanning, prepping, indexing, and quality review.
  • Demonstrates ability to use computer applications e.g. OneContent, Paragon proficiently
  • Demonstrates an ability to prioritize work and meet productivity requirements as directly and outlined by management.
  • Retrieves medical record documentation for patient care
  • Place like documents in the appropriate order for scanning
  • Accurately assemble LTC Records
  • Review each record for poor original documents
  • Knowledge of prepping and scanning medical records in order to coordinate staff and appropriate workflows.
  • Reconcile and box records being sent to our archive vendor, including accessing the archive portal to request records to be picked up or requesting records to be delivered when in need for ROI and Internal Audits.
  • Reconcile, log and box all medical records scanned from previous month to be placed in our store room to be shredded after 30 days from the last day of previous month, it included transporting the boxes to building 8-6, and then placing paper charts in tote containers at the end of the month to be shredded by the vendor. The person would need to be able to lift boxes with records to be transferred to store room.
  • Process and merge medical records reported as duplicate, by reviewing medical information in both Paragon and OneContent to make sure merged MRNs accordingly.
